Is it like ridiculously loud w/o the res? and wats a fouler?
HA YESS it is..

its accually called a spark plug fouler.. but you drill the hole larger and it is basically an extension you screw into the exhaust then the o2 sensor into that and it takes the o2 sensor out of the exhaust stream so it cant get an accuarate reading.. so u dont thro codes
